Handover — FareRuler rules engine (shipping fees). Deploys frozen until Monday. Rule packs live in the Tariffline repo; hot-reload is flaky, restart the evaluator instead. If zone-surcharge rules misfire, roll back to pack v41. Alerts route to the Parcelworks on-call channel. Admin console needs the break-glass login if SSO at Dunmere HQ is down. The recovery passphrase for that account is below.

strongbox words: druath-quenael

## DocSweep — Release Signing

DocSweep lints all docs repos at Harrowgate before merge. Releases ship weekly. Build runs in the Penfold pipeline; lint rules are versioned with the binary, so a bad release blocks every docs merge org-wide. Do not cut a release if the rule-pack diff is unreviewed. Tag, build, sign, publish — in that order. Verification happens on install; unsigned builds are refused by the updater. Release manager signs every tagged build with the key below.

signing key of bahaf-bagaf = bky19_uiUxDExuKwEKEZfEG19

MEMO — Sales Leads Only

Effective immediately, hiring in the Coastal Accounts division is frozen. No exceptions, no backfills without sign-off from Dara Quennel. Open requisitions are pulled as of Friday. Pipeline commitments stand; redistribute coverage among current reps. Do not discuss externally or with candidates already in process — recruiting will handle those conversations. Questions go to your regional director, not HR directly. The rationale is outlined in the confidential note below.

confidential, kaweg-tawef: The western region missed its Ralvan quota by 57.6 percent last quarter. Framirix Holdings plans to lower the Eliox list price by 24.6 percent in January. The board signed off on a budget of $446.6 million for Project Zorvan. The renewal with Ralvanox Freight closes at $283.1 million a year, 20.2 percent below the last contract.